Mapping of lakes in the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au from 2016 to 2021: trend and potential regularity

摘      要:Lakes over the Qinghai-Tibet Plateau (TP) have large quantities and areas. As an important component of fragile plateau ecosystems,these lakes have attracted increasing attention. However,owing to the limitations of technology and methods,changes in smaller lakes on the TP have received less attention. In this study,we used Google Earth Engine (GEE) with the Analysis Ready Data (ARD) preparation framework to obtain preprocessed Sentinel-1 data covering the plateau. The D-LinkNet framework was introduced to achieve lake extraction,and the lake dataset was completed from 2016 to 2021. The lake dataset showed an area accuracy of 86.49% and Intersection over Union (IoU) of 0.72-0.99 in different regions. The findings were as follows: during the study period,the TP lakes tended to be stable after increasing,with an increase in area and number of +7.6% and +14.8%. Except for the northwest TP,the other regions show the same general trend. In particular,the Tarim Basin exhibited a lake variation pattern independent of the TP. Significantly,we found frequent lake activity in the Kunlun Mountains,Qaidam Basin,Mountain Qogir,etc. Effects of the ongoing La Niña event on the TP lakes may occur in the next few years.
